In case you're wondering how far the $15,000 fuel credit will get you in the real world, it's about 37,500 miles based on Motor Trend's estimates:

From Motor Trend - https://www.motortrend.com/news/2...takeaways/
The Mirai Could Get Really Expensive When And If You Have To Pay For The Fuel.
Hydrogen is expensive: We paid $16.70 per kilogram, and the Mirai's tank holds 5.6 kg. For those of you not mathematically inclined, that's a $93.52 fill-up if your Mirai is running on fumes. (Bad choice of words, perhaps. Since hydrogen is gaseous, one could say the Mirai always runs on fumes.) From three-quarters of a tank, we paid nearly $75 to fill up. This won't be an issue right away, as the Mirai comes with $15,000 or 3 years' worth of free hydrogen. That's enough for 160 complete fills, and even if the Mirai were to only manage 250 miles per tank, would take you to around 37,500 miles. Hydrogen prices are expected to drop to $6-7/kg by 2024 or 2025, but if that doesn't happen, your 2021 Toyota Mirai could start to feel an awful lot like a 1974 Plymouth Fury.

It's non-refundable, but your understanding of 'amount you owe' is incorrect. In tax terms, 'amount you owe' is the total net tax payment for the year calculated in your filing, regardless of what you already paid at the time of filing. As long as your calculated net tax is greater than 8K after all other credits, then 8K will be added to your tax refund.

It's generally not a good idea to have unpaid taxes beyond the end of the year. You'll incur unnecessary penalties and interest.
